Abstract
Three-dimensional modelling of electromagnetic systems using Fourier series is applied to a system consisting of a coil surrounding a plasma column with complex conductivity. The coil impedance is calculated as a function of the plasma conductivity in the radio frequency range. The plasma conductivity can therefore be determined experimentally through the measurement of the impedance. The calculation yields an accurate result and is easy to perform even with small computers. Its versatility allows more complicated coil geometries and other media than in the present example treated
